Word on the street is that today will be a big day for the big 12...or rather the last of the big 12.  Texas A&M is set to leave officially to the SEC.  OSU/OU will be announcing that they are pursuing other options (going to the PAC).  KU/KSU will probably be heading to the Big East.  Mizzou may be the 14th team for the SEC, or could go Big 10 with ISU.  Texas Tech is dependent on what happens with Texas (Pac or Indy).  Baylor is screwed in all situations...
